package cluster
import (
"testing"
"github.com/stretchr/testify/require"
)
// TestDetectServerVersion_Integration tests the cluster version detection
// against a real Kubernetes cluster (if available).
// This test will be skipped if no cluster is accessible.
func TestDetectServerVersion_Integration(t *testing.T) {
// Try to detect version with default kubeconfig
version, err := DetectServerVersion("", "")
if err != nil {
t.Skipf("Skipping test - no accessible Kubernetes cluster: %v", err)
return
}
// If we got a version, verify it's in a valid format
require.NotEmpty(t, version, "Version should not be empty")
require.NotContains(t, version, "v", "Version should not have 'v' prefix")
// Version should look like "1.xx.y" format
require.Regexp(t, `^\d+\.\d+\.\d+`, version, "Version should match semver format")
}
// TestDetectServerVersion_InvalidConfig tests error handling
func TestDetectServerVersion_InvalidConfig(t *testing.T) {
// Try with a non-existent kubeconfig file
_, err := DetectServerVersion("/non/existent/path/kubeconfig", "")
require.Error(t, err, "Should return error for invalid kubeconfig")
require.Contains(t, err.Error(), "failed to load kubeconfig", "Error should mention kubeconfig loading")
}
